(asterisk)dialplan 中 函数介绍 --拨号方案

 ....................................................................................................................................

  首先说明一点,在freepbx中, 所有自定义拨号方案在extensions_custom.conf 定义

.....................................................................................................................................

1:表达式 

    :表达式是变量,运算符和数值的联合,当你把它们组合到一起就会得到一个表达式结果.在Asterisk 中,表达式总是以$符合作为开始,以方括号“[]”来扩住表达式.如:

 

    $[text] 、$[${text}+1]

 

例: 

 

在看一个:

 

     

 

2:GotoIf()    有条件的跳转

 

  语法 GOtoIf(条件或真或假?真时转到的流程:假时转到的流程)  

 

 说明:“条件或真或假”一般通过表达式来运算 , 真一般为1,假为0

 

执行后一般为 GotoIf(1:1:2)  这里为真,将转入1的流程

             或:GotoIf(0:1:2)  这里为假,将转入2的流程

看一个简单的例子:

 

     

www.asterisk-help.com

 

 

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值